Delcam traditionally offered a free utility called Delcam Exchange to handle data translation between various CAD packages.

Autodesk, which owned ArtCAM at the end of its life, has a powerful universal file viewer. While its native support for ArtCAM's proprietary formats is limited, there was a feature within the software itself that allowed users to share views online.
